As AR Analyst, you will be responsible for the receivables processes related to the cash application of premiums and direct bill receipts, timely discrepancy resolution, aged receivable analysis and preparation of reports as needed. You will provide support to the AR Credit and Collections team and other accounting functions with an emphasis on customer service, research, analysis and problem resolution. Your workflow will include ongoing duties and ad hoc requests. Specifically, you will: 
  • Research, reconcile and post cash receipts daily.  Quick question for you - click here
  • Research and resolve client inquiries and disputes.
  • Provide maintenance of designated AR accounts, including accountability for reducing delinquency, keeping record of charges and payments, etc.
  • Generate and coordinate client weekly reporting or billing.
  • Strategically work with clients in collecting and processing payments, working closely with internal departments, including Sales, to resolve billing issues.
  • Review and organize collection workload according to degree and amount of delinquency to effectively collect past due balances.
  • Provide customer service regarding collection issues, review and maintain accounts for credit limits, resolve invoice discrepancies and short payments.
In addition, you will:
  • Enlist the efforts of Sales and senior management and other internal departments when necessary to accelerate the collection process.
  • Communicate and follow up effectively with internal departments regarding customer accounts on a timely basis. Maintain accurate records in databases and provide reports on activities as needed.
  • Monitor, analyze and release orders daily in accordance with policy requirements.
  • Evaluate customer records to recommend payment resolution based on historical trends and purchase activity.
  • Run credit checks on potential clients and review financial data. Escalate problematic checks with sales organization. Update databases with credit information.
  • Perform other duties as assigned, including but not limited to Sales Tax returns and freight claims.
